1. Aditi Rajput
Aditi Rajput was born and bought up in Dehradun, Uttarakhand, Delhi. She was born on 27th June 1996. Aditi works as an Actor, Anchor, and Model by profession. She works in the Indian Film Industry, predominantly in Bollywood Industry. She is known for her role in UTV’s popular show Pyaar Tune Kya Kiya and U Me Aur Hum. Other than this, she has also been famous in MTV’s Date to Remember. She grabbed her primary and secondary education from Local High School, Uttarakhand, India. For further studies, she chose Mumbai University. She used to be a part of all plays during her school life. She was passionate about being an actress since then. Her father is a businessman, and her mother is a housemaker, and she had an elder brother. She was also a contestant in Splitsvilla season 13, and as far as the information, she has been a tough competition to the other participants. She is available on Instagram and active.

5. Jay Dudhane
Jay Dudhane is an Indian Athlete, fitness trainer, model, and Entrepreneur. He became famous as a contestant in MTV Splitsvilla X3 season 13. He was born on 25th July 1998 in Thane, Maharashtra. His sister’s name is Sakshi Dudhane. He was an athlete from his school time he, used to participate in many sports competitions in his school. He was a state-level cricket player and played on the Lord’s ground, England. He also used to play tennis for the school team. He is a national-level gymnast and state-level long jumper, where he represented Mumbai in U19 state-level competitions for 100m and 200m days and became runner-up for both the races.
...6. Shivam Sharma
Shivam Sharma is a model cum actor. He was born in Delhi in 1993 to Praveen Sharma, a businessman, and Shobha Sharma, a homemaker. Shivam has an elder sister Kritika Gautam, who is married and settled in Dubai. Shivam had been into the modeling industry right from his college days. Shivam debuted in the DD serial Dil Ko Aaj Fir Jine Ki Tammanna Hai. The show started telecasting on 17th August 2015. He shared the screen space with Srashti Maheshwari and Adnan Khan. Maan Singh Manku directed the series.
...7. Rannvijay Singh
Ranvijay Singh is the prolific television host of MTV Roadies. He has established himself as the star of the show and is known for his good looks, tough personality, and charming demeanor. He hails from an Army background and was about to join Army after coming out of the college. However, he tried his luck to win a Karizma Bike at the MTV Roadies Season 1 and he got succeeded. After that, MTV gave him an opportunity to host the show, and he took it up with both hands.
However, his foray in films has not been as successful as his foray in the television industry, as most of his films did not do well. He did a film named, Toss: A Flip of Destiny, but the movie went unnoticed. Then he did London Dreams, which did not garner him much appreciation and the fate of his later movies has been similar.
He has also tried his hand in ads and has generated quite a fan following with his ads. He is passionate about bikes and has confessed that he likes to date and he has been recently involved with MTV VJ Anusha Dandekar, however, the couple says they are not dating anymore and are just friends. However, he has mostly been in the news for all the right reasons and has carried his image very well. He comes across as a chocolate boy. However, his roadie image also gives his personality a sense of him being macho.
...8. Nikhil Chinapa
Nikhil Chinapa is one of the most well known faces of Indian television, mainly due to his exploits for popular music channel MTV. He is extremely versatile and toggles between various work roles in the entertainment industry such as video jockey, radio jockey and TV presenter. He is a DJ too and also owns a firm named Submerge Music which looks to help out aspiring DJs find their footing.
The Bangalore lad came into prominence while hosting a popular request show named ‘MTV Select’ which aired during the late 90s and early 2000s on MTV. He has not looked back since then and has been the host of several popular shows such as MTV Roadies- a popular reality show mostly based on physical strength, MTV Splitsvilla- a reality show based on chemistry between couples and India’s Got Talent- yet again a reality show featuring talents from around the country. He hosted the radio show In the Mix with Nikhil Chinapa on popular radio channel, 94.3 Radio One. However, the show came to an abrupt end due to certain issues. Chinapa also hosts EDM shows on a few online channels. Apart from all these, he has made appearances in a few Bollywood films as well.
At present, he is concentrating more on the development of the Electronic Dance Music scene in India. His company Submerge organizes music festivals and gigs on a regular basis which mainly revolve around EDM. The most recent music festival that was put together by Nikhil was the Supersonic Festival in Goa this past December. His career has had its fair share of controversies, but he has survived and is still going strong.
